Principal Engineer-Metal Compaction
MN, USA
Apply for this job

The Lead Powder Compaction Engineer will be responsible for advancing the methods and efficiency of the FeN permanent magnet compaction processes in both pilot and full scale production, including the identification of best equipment, processes, tooling (including coatings), fixturing and work holding, and coolants. You will work closely with the Machinist and the Finishing engineering teams to design trials, process materials, and characterize the resulting magnets.

This role will include hands-on processing of materials and fixturing. You will be responsible for transferring developed processes into production including process documentation and training of machinists.
